Serves meat, one vegan option. Restaurant offering avocado toast, hummus, salads, and more. Specify vegan when ordering. Reported open July 2024. Open Mon-Sun 11:00-15:00, 18:30-23:00.

Quick, healthy, and convenient

This is one of the closest veg-friendly places to the Roman Forum and Colosseum. There were a couple of clearly marked vegan items including an avocado pita pizza ("pinza") and a vegan poke bowl, several more vegetarian items. We loved the quick service and the food was healthy and tasty. Tables are all with barstools and there is no public bathroom.

Nice range of vegan options

The menu is clear and easy to use. Options that are vegan are clearly marked and a number can be made vegan (and are marked with the change that is made). Also cater for gluten free needs. Service was prompt and polite. Portions are not huge and costs are similar to other places in the area.
